> I'd probably not focus too much on how fast you generate the page,
> more on how small you can make the data and how to make the least
> number of round trips betweent he browser and server.  Optimizing and
> extra 2 seconds out of a SQL call won't help if it still takes 30
> seconds to send it across the Atlantic Ocean.

> You might actually be very interested in checking out the YSlow tool from
> Yahoo:
>
> http://developer.yahoo.com/yslow/
>
> "YSlow analyzes web pages and suggests ways to improve their
> performance based on a set of rules for high performance web pages.
> YSlow is a Firefox add-on integrated with the Firebug web development
> tool. YSlow grades web page based on one of three predefined ruleset
> or a user-defined ruleset. It offers suggestions for improving the
> page's performance, summarizes the page's components, displays
> statistics about the page, and provides tools for performance
> analysis, including Smush.itâ„¢ and JSLint. "
